This guide explains how to move an Area from a Trust Pool to a Performance Guarantee contract for the same owner, using a Change of Ownership in RMS.
Overview
Use this process when an owner keeps ownership of an Area but wants to change how their income is calculated, moving the Area out of a Trust Pooling arrangement and onto a Performance Guarantee contract. The owner does not change: only the contract type does.
A Performance Guarantee contract (also referred to as a Performance Undertaking in some internal documents) guarantees the owner a set return for the period, rather than distributing pooled income across the Area's lot entitlement. Because the income model changes, the Area must be ended in the pool and given a new contract that starts the following day.
The steps below cover ending the pool entitlement, creating the new contract, and clearing any forward reservation allocations so income is paid to the correct owner from the change date onward.
Before you begin
Confirm that no reservation crosses the change date for the Area. A reservation with stay dates that span the change date must be split into two so that each contract receives income only for its own period. This mirrors the rule in Record a change of ownership.
End the Area in the Trust Pool
In the side menu of RMS, go to Owner Accounting > Trust Pooling.
- Highlight/select the Pool the Area is located in.
- Select Edit.
- Select the Area (or Areas) you are moving out of the pool.
- Choose Edit.
- Change the Effective To date to the day before the new contract is due to start.
- Save and Exit the change.
-
Save the confirmation window that follows to make sure the change is applied.
Create the new Performance Guarantee contract
- Go to the Booking Chart.
- Locate the Area and click the Area hyperlink to open it.
- Open Edit Room.

- Set the Contract Type to Performance Guarantee.
- Set the contract start date to the actual date of the change (the day after the pool entitlement was ended in the previous section).
- Select the owner
- The banking details for the owner
- Enter the guarantee amount

Verify the contract
Open the Area's Owner Contract to confirm the new Performance Guarantee contract is in place and starts on the correct date, with the previous pool entitlement ended the day before.
Update End of Month Expenses
Review the End of Month Expenses for the Area and update them if the change of contract affects the charges applied to the owner.
Clear forward reservation allocations
Forward reservations that already have tariffs on their Reservation Accounts may still be allocated to pay the pool rather than the individual owner. Clear each one so income is directed to the correct owner from the change date onward.
- On the Booking Chart, open each forward reservation for the Area.
- Move the reservation out of the Area into any other Area, then save.
- Move the reservation back into the original Area, then save again.
This resets the allocation so the reservation pays the individual owner instead of the pool.
